A major UK manufacturing operation is seeking an experienced Engineering Manager to drive maintenance excellence and lead a team of over 100 engineers. This pivotal role involves shaping the site’s maintenance programme, managing budgets, and influencing capital expenditure plans.
Ideal candidates will have a degree in engineering and extensive experience in heavy industry.
The position offers a competitive salary and comprehensive benefits package including private healthcare and an excellent pension scheme.
